                                                      Hosta 'Royal Standard'
                                                      Clean, green, sparkling foliage in a lovely vase shape. Pure white, fragrant flowers mid August into September. The scent of arbutus, or Mayflowers at the other end of the growing season. Adaptable, vigorous. Originated at Wayside Gardens, it was the first patented hosta. Flowers not as large as the species (plantaginea), but more scapes produce the outstanding fragrance. A mass planting of these in the landscape will transport you to an olfactory heaven. Will tolerate a half day of sun, nicely if not too dry. 1986 24" tall by 30" wide. Mid-August.

                                                      Hosta 'Spilt Milk'
                                                      One of the most unique hostas ever introduced. This Hosta 'Tokudama' hybrid makes a stunning clump of blue-green cupped foliage. The foliage is highlighted by an unusual assortment of streaking and misting in the center of each leaf. This patterning is distinct from the typical unstable streaking found in variegated hostas. In late spring, the 4' wide clumps are topped with attractive, tall scapes of pure white flowers. Introduced in the last 1980's. 24" tall by 52" wide.
